Forage Millet
Forage millet is a versatile and resilient crop that plays a significant role in Australian agriculture. Its heat tolerance, rapid growth, and nutritional value for livestock make it a dependable summer forage option. Beyond feeding animals, it contributes positively to soil health and farm efficiency. By integrating forage millet into crop rotations or livestock operations, Australian farmers can enhance their resilience to climate variability while maintaining productivity.
Benefits of Forage Millet
Heat and Drought Tolerance
Forage millet thrives in Australia's often harsh and dry conditions, making it a reliable choice for many regions. Its ability to grow with minimal water input ensures productivity even during drought periods.Rapid Growth
This crop experiences fast germination and growth, allowing farmers to establish feed resources quickly. It provides good cover in a short period, protecting soil from erosion in dry and windy climates.Nutritional Value
Forage millet is highly digestible and nutrient-rich, making it an excellent feed for livestock. It offers a balance of protein and energy, which supports healthy weight gain and milk production, particularly in cattle and sheep.Low Input Requirement
It requires minimal fertilisation and is resistant to many pests and diseases, reducing the need for heavy chemical applications. This makes it a cost-efficient crop for producers.Environmental Benefits
Forage millet contributes to improving soil health by adding organic matter, reducing weed competition, and aiding in moisture retention.
Common Uses
- Livestock Feed: Forage millet is primarily grown as green forage, cut-and-carry feed, silage, or hay. It is a favoured source of nutrition during the summer months when perennial pastures may be less productive.
- Rotational Crop: It acts as an excellent rotational crop in farming systems, breaking disease cycles and enhancing soil structure.
- Cover Cropping: Farmers utilise forage millet as a cover crop to suppress weeds and maintain soil fertility.
